Langsung ke konten utama

Postingan

Menampilkan postingan dari Februari, 2011

Wallpaper Delphi XE

Bagi teman-teman yang ingin mempercantik destopnya dengan walpaper bernuansa Delphi XE, silahkan download gambarnya di bawah ini 1. 1440 X 900 2. 1280 x 1024 3. 1280 x 1024 4. 1024 x 768

Object Oriented Programming (OOP) Pada Delphi - Bag 2

Pada artikel sebelumnya sudah saya jelaskan secara ringkas tentang apa itu OOP, objek, kelas dan sebuah contoh sederhana tentang deklarasi kelas. Pada artikel ini saya akan membahas lebih dalam tentang objek. Bekerja Dengan Objek Sebelum kita melanjutkan ke bagian cara deklarasi kelas, kita akan sedikit membahas bagaimana caranya menggunakan kelas dan objek. Kita akan menggunakan TstringList (dawaan delphi) sebagai contoh dalam pembahasan ini. Var StringList1 : TStringList; // TStringList > kelas – // StringList1 objek Di mana kita harus tuliskan deklarasi di atas? Ini tergantung pada dimana kita akan menggunakan objek ini (scope) berapa lama kita akan menggunakannya (lifetime-nya). Jika kita hanya akan mengakes pada satu method kita, maka deklarasikan pada method tersebut. Misalnya : Procedure Test; Var StringList1 : StringList; Begin End; Pada contoh di atas, variable StringList1 kita deklarasikan pada procedure test. Setelah kita selesai menjalankan procedure test, ma...

Object Oriented Programming (OOP) Pada Delphi - Bag 1

Object Pascal, adalah sebuah bahasa dimana delphi menjadi salah satu IDE (Integrated Development Environment) nya, adalah sebuah bahasa yang mendukung penuh konsep OOP. Sederhananya, bahasa ini memungkinkan bagi programmer untuk membuat dan memanipulasi object. Lebih detailnya, bahasa ini mendukung empat prinsip pokok OOP yaitu : Data Abstraction, Encapsulation, Inheritance, Polymorphism. Mempelajari OOP berbeda dengan mempelajari Delphi. Apalagi bagi seorang yang sudah mengenal bahasa Pascal. Bisa jadi ada orang yang sangat mahir delphi/pascal namun sangat lemah pada konsep OOP. Apa itu OOP? Apa Itu Object? Apa Itu Kelas? OOP adalah semua hal yang berkaitan dengan writing programs that manipulate objects : ). Delphi, Java, C++ adalah beberapa contoh bahasa yang mendukung OOP. Ketiga bahasa di atas mempunyai prinsip-prinsip OOP yang sama, tentunya dengan sintaks (penulisan baris kode program) yang berbeda. Sekali kita sudah menguasai konsep OOP, maka akan begitu mudah mempelaja...